For art collectors, acquiring and preserving artworks is a passion that requires careful consideration and protection. This is where a polizza arte, or art insurance policy, comes into play.
A polizza arte is a specialized insurance policy that provides coverage for valuable art collections. This type of insurance is essential for art collectors who want to protect their investments from unforeseen events such as theft, damage, or loss. Artworks can be highly valuable and irreplaceable, making it crucial to have proper insurance coverage in place.
One of the main benefits of having a polizza arte is the peace of mind it provides. Art collectors can rest assured knowing that their valuable collections are protected in the event of a disaster. Whether it is a natural disaster like a fire or flood, or a man-made event like theft or vandalism, having the right insurance coverage can help minimize financial loss and ensure that the artworks are properly restored or replaced.
In addition to protecting against physical damage or loss, a polizza arte can also provide coverage for legal liabilities. For example, if a guest is injured while on the collector’s property, the insurance policy can help cover medical expenses and legal fees. This can help protect the collector’s assets and reputation in the event of a lawsuit.
Furthermore, a polizza arte can also provide coverage for transit and exhibition risks. Artworks are often transported to different locations for exhibitions or loans, which can increase the risk of damage or loss. Having the right insurance coverage in place can help protect the artworks during transit and ensure that they are properly insured while on display.
When it comes to insuring art collections, it is important to work with a specialized insurance provider that understands the unique risks and challenges associated with art. A reputable insurance company will work closely with the collector to assess the value of the artworks, identify potential risks, and tailor a policy that meets their specific needs.
In order to determine the appropriate coverage for a polizza arte, the insurance provider will typically require an appraisal of the artworks. This appraisal will help establish the value of the collection and ensure that the insurance policy provides adequate coverage in the event of a loss.
It is also important for art collectors to regularly review and update their insurance coverage to account for any changes in the value of their collection. Art markets can fluctuate, and the value of artworks can increase over time. By regularly reassessing their insurance needs, collectors can ensure that their polizza arte provides sufficient coverage for their valuable assets.
